Output 2889fe9c3c2de7143d67242c96abdab5d84efb4a9d934c705ce426c490a7664d:0

value
7274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e0b0134c4f2a7a9c22c14d71e4506d63bb9351 OP_EQUAL
address
3QCPKKGDmNtYjmZmEJf3oHgMXd3wP63LZq
transaction
2889fe9c3c2de7143d67242c96abdab5d84efb4a9d934c705ce426c490a7664d
spent
true